The multiverse is the common term used for the collection of universes sharing a similar place. In the case for the Object Show Community, it is where much of the object show separate universes are located, according to Love of the S*n.

Overview and concept history[edit | edit source]

The meaning of a multiverse is a collection of infinite timelines that makes the universe different from any other one that, in fiction and possibly, spreads across franchises though having separate continuities.

Most object shows before ONE's release possibly took place in different regions of Earth in the so-called "Common universe". With the release of "Freefall", it introduced to the Object Show Community the multiverse to the object shows with the existence of some "Object-human universes", where objects live normal human lives.[1]
